5-Ingredient Gluten-Free Dog Treats That Stop Itching Fast

Description

Healthy homemade dog treats made with simple ingredients, safe for dogs with gluten sensitivities.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ups oat flour (gluten-free)
  • 1/2 cup unsweetened peanut butter
  • 1 large egg
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il
  • 1/4 cup water
  • Optional: 1 tsp dried parsley for fresh breath
  • Optional: 1/4 tsp turmeric (anti-inflammatory)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Mix oat flour and optional dry ingredients in a bowl.
  3. Combine peanut butter, egg, and melted coconut oil in another bowl.
  4. Blend wet and dry ingredients, adding water as needed to form dough.
  5. Roll dough to 1/4-inch thickness and cut into shapes.
  6. Bake 15-18 minutes until golden. Cool completely before serving.

Notes

  • Verify peanut butter contains no xylitol
  • Store in airtight container for up to 2 weeks
  • Freeze for longer storage
  • Consult your vet for specific dietary concerns
